Description
A rare opportunity to combine comfortable living, business flexibility, agricultural production, and equestrian potential on over two acres of prime Redlands land. This versatile estate adapts to a wide range of lifestyles and income opportunities. The main residence features 4 bedrooms and 4 full bathrooms, plus three oversized flex rooms ideal for guest suites, home offices, media rooms, or additional sleeping areas. Multiple private entrances allow separation between residential, professional, or guest spaces. Ideal for multi-generational living or home-based businesses. Warmth and character shine with original wood flooring, two working fireplaces, and rustic farmhouse charm. Outdoors, enjoy a two-horse stable, a fully operational plant nursery with irrigation and sprinkler system, mature oak trees for natural shade and privacy, fruit trees, and nearly 800 sq ft of enclosed patio space, creating a true estate-style setting. Additional features include a wrap-around front porch, RV/boat parking, and space for a pool, expansion, gardens, farming, animals, or events. Zoned agricultural with potential tax benefits, well and septic, and no HOA. Ideal for nursery operations, agritourism, equestrian use, multi-generational living, short-term rental potential, or private estate living. Not a typical suburban home—this is a flexible, income-capable lifestyle property.
